Cyber Synergy CEO Craig Williams Named SBA’s Small Business Person of the Year for the DMV Region

Washington, DC  — March 24, 2025  The U.S. Small Business Administration (SBA) has named Craig Williams, Founder and CEO of Cyber Synergy, as the Small Business Person of the Year for the DMV Region in recognition of his outstanding leadership, innovation, and contributions to the local economy.

Each year, the SBA honors exceptional small business owners who drive economic growth and create job opportunities. As the founder of Cyber Synergy, Craig Williams has demonstrated visionary leadership in cybersecurity solutions, helping businesses and government agencies safeguard their digital infrastructure.

“I am deeply honored to receive this recognition from the SBA. At Cyber Synergy, we believe success isn’t just about running a business. It’s about creating meaningful relationships, solving real challenges, and empowering others to thrive. This award is a testament to the dedication of our incredible team and the strong partnerships we’ve built along the way.

— Craig Williams, CEO of Cyber Synergy

Craig and other awardees from across the United States will be honored during National Small Business Week (May 4-10, 2025) at a special event in Washington, D.C. The event will include an awards ceremony, networking opportunities, and educational sessions aimed at supporting small businesses.
